30 /* DHCPv6 Option codes: */
31 
32 #define D6O_CLIENTID				1 /* RFC3315 */
33 #define D6O_SERVERID				2
34 #define D6O_IA_NA				3
35 #define D6O_IA_TA				4
36 #define D6O_IAADDR				5
37 #define D6O_ORO					6
38 #define D6O_PREFERENCE				7
39 #define D6O_ELAPSED_TIME			8
40 #define D6O_RELAY_MSG				9
41 /* Option code 10 unassigned. */
42 #define D6O_AUTH				11
43 #define D6O_UNICAST				12
44 #define D6O_STATUS_CODE				13
45 #define D6O_RAPID_COMMIT			14
46 #define D6O_USER_CLASS				15
47 #define D6O_VENDOR_CLASS			16
48 #define D6O_VENDOR_OPTS				17
49 #define D6O_INTERFACE_ID			18
50 #define D6O_RECONF_MSG				19
51 #define D6O_RECONF_ACCEPT			20
52 #define D6O_SIP_SERVERS_DNS			21 /* RFC3319 */
53 #define D6O_SIP_SERVERS_ADDR			22 /* RFC3319 */
54 #define D6O_NAME_SERVERS			23 /* RFC3646 */
55 #define D6O_DOMAIN_SEARCH			24 /* RFC3646 */
56 #define D6O_IA_PD				25 /* RFC3633 */
57 #define D6O_IAPREFIX				26 /* RFC3633 */
58 #define D6O_NIS_SERVERS				27 /* RFC3898 */
59 #define D6O_NISP_SERVERS			28 /* RFC3898 */
60 #define D6O_NIS_DOMAIN_NAME			29 /* RFC3898 */
61 #define D6O_NISP_DOMAIN_NAME			30 /* RFC3898 */
62 #define D6O_SNTP_SERVERS			31 /* RFC4075 */
63 #define D6O_INFORMATION_REFRESH_TIME		32 /* RFC4242 */
64 #define D6O_BCMCS_SERVER_D			33 /* RFC4280 */
65 #define D6O_BCMCS_SERVER_A			34 /* RFC4280 */
66 /* 35 is unassigned */
67 #define D6O_GEOCONF_CIVIC			36 /* RFC4776 */
68 #define D6O_REMOTE_ID				37 /* RFC4649 */
69 #define D6O_SUBSCRIBER_ID			38 /* RFC4580 */
70 #define D6O_CLIENT_FQDN				39 /* RFC4704 */
71 #define D6O_PANA_AGENT				40 /* paa-option */
72 #define D6O_NEW_POSIX_TIMEZONE			41 /* RFC4833 */
73 #define D6O_NEW_TZDB_TIMEZONE			42 /* RFC4833 */
74 #define D6O_ERO					43 /* RFC4994 */
75 #define D6O_LQ_QUERY				44 /* RFC5007 */
76 #define D6O_CLIENT_DATA				45 /* RFC5007 */
77 #define D6O_CLT_TIME				46 /* RFC5007 */
78 #define D6O_LQ_RELAY_DATA			47 /* RFC5007 */
79 #define D6O_LQ_CLIENT_LINK			48 /* RFC5007 */
80 #define D6O_MIP6_HNIDF				49 /* RFC6610 */
81 #define D6O_MIP6_VDINF				50 /* RFC6610 */
82 #define D6O_V6_LOST				51 /* RFC5223 */
83 #define D6O_CAPWAP_AC_V6			52 /* RFC5417 */
84 #define D6O_RELAY_ID				53 /* RFC5460 */
85 #define D6O_IPV6_ADDRESS_MOS			54 /* RFC5678 */
86 #define D6O_IPV6_FQDN_MOS			55 /* RFC5678 */
87 #define D6O_NTP_SERVER				56 /* RFC5908 */
88 #define D6O_V6_ACCESS_DOMAIN			57 /* RFC5986 */
89 #define D6O_SIP_UA_CS_LIST			58 /* RFC6011 */
90 #define D6O_BOOTFILE_URL			59 /* RFC5970 */
91 #define D6O_BOOTFILE_PARAM			60 /* RFC5970 */
92 #define D6O_CLIENT_ARCH_TYPE			61 /* RFC5970 */
93 #define D6O_NII					62 /* RFC5970 */
94 #define D6O_GEOLOCATION				63 /* RFC6225 */
95 #define D6O_AFTR_NAME				64 /* RFC6334 */
96 #define D6O_ERP_LOCAL_DOMAIN_NAME		65 /* RFC6440 */
97 #define D6O_RSOO				66 /* RFC6422 */
98 #define D6O_PD_EXCLUDE				67 /* RFC6603 */
99 #define D6O_VSS					68 /* RFC6607 */
100 #define D6O_MIP6_IDINF				69 /* RFC6610 */
101 #define D6O_MIP6_UDINF				70 /* RFC6610 */
102 #define D6O_MIP6_HNP				71 /* RFC6610 */
103 #define D6O_MIP6_HAA				72 /* RFC6610 */
104 #define D6O_MIP6_HAF				73 /* RFC6610 */
105 #define D6O_RDNSS_SELECTION			74 /* RFC6731 */
106 #define D6O_KRB_PRINCIPAL_NAME			75 /* RFC6784 */
107 #define D6O_KRB_REALM_NAME			76 /* RFC6784 */
108 #define D6O_KRB_DEFAULT_REALM_NAME		77 /* RFC6784 */
109 #define D6O_KRB_KDC				78 /* RFC6784 */
110 #define D6O_CLIENT_LINKLAYER_ADDR		79 /* RFC6939 */
111 #define D6O_LINK_ADDRESS			80 /* RFC6977 */
112 #define D6O_RADIUS				81 /* RFC7037 */
113 #define D6O_SOL_MAX_RT				82 /* RFC7083 */
114 #define D6O_INF_MAX_RT				83 /* RFC7083 */
115 #define D6O_ADDRSEL				84 /* RFC7078 */
116 #define D6O_ADDRSEL_TABLE			85 /* RFC7078 */
117 #define D6O_V6_PCP_SERVER			86 /* RFC7291 */
118 #define D6O_DHCPV4_MSG				87 /* RFC7341 */
119 #define D6O_DHCP4_O_DHCP6_SERVER		88 /* RFC7341 */
120 /* not yet assigned but next free value */
121 #define D6O_RELAY_SOURCE_PORT			135 /* I-D */

123 /*
124  * Status Codes, from RFC 3315 section 24.4, and RFC 3633, 5007, 5460.
125  */
126 #define STATUS_Success		 0
127 #define STATUS_UnspecFail	 1
128 #define STATUS_NoAddrsAvail	 2
129 #define STATUS_NoBinding	 3
130 #define STATUS_NotOnLink	 4
131 #define STATUS_UseMulticast	 5
132 #define STATUS_NoPrefixAvail	 6
133 #define STATUS_UnknownQueryType	 7
134 #define STATUS_MalformedQuery	 8
135 #define STATUS_NotConfigured	 9
136 #define STATUS_NotAllowed	10
137 #define STATUS_QueryTerminated	11
138 
139 /*
140  * DHCPv6 message types, defined in section 5.3 of RFC 3315
141  */
142 #define DHCPV6_SOLICIT		    1
143 #define DHCPV6_ADVERTISE	    2
144 #define DHCPV6_REQUEST		    3
145 #define DHCPV6_CONFIRM		    4
146 #define DHCPV6_RENEW		    5
147 #define DHCPV6_REBIND		    6
148 #define DHCPV6_REPLY		    7
149 #define DHCPV6_RELEASE		    8
150 #define DHCPV6_DECLINE		    9
151 #define DHCPV6_RECONFIGURE	   10
152 #define DHCPV6_INFORMATION_REQUEST 11
153 #define DHCPV6_RELAY_FORW	   12
154 #define DHCPV6_RELAY_REPL	   13
155 #define DHCPV6_LEASEQUERY	   14	/* RFC5007 */
156 #define DHCPV6_LEASEQUERY_REPLY	   15	/* RFC5007 */
157 #define DHCPV6_LEASEQUERY_DONE	   16	/* RFC5460 */
158 #define DHCPV6_LEASEQUERY_DATA	   17	/* RFC5460 */
159 #define DHCPV6_RECONFIGURE_REQUEST 18	/* RFC6977 */
160 #define DHCPV6_RECONFIGURE_REPLY   19	/* RFC6977 */
161 #define DHCPV6_DHCPV4_QUERY	   20	/* RFC7341 */
162 #define DHCPV6_DHCPV4_RESPONSE	   21	/* RFC7341 */

188 /*
189  * DHCPv6 well-known multicast addressess, from section 5.1 of RFC 3315
190  */
191 #define All_DHCP_Relay_Agents_and_Servers "FF02::1:2"
192 #define All_DHCP_Servers "FF05::1:3"
193 
194 /*
195  * DHCPv6 Retransmission Constants (RFC3315 section 5.5, RFC 5007)
196  */
197 
198 #define SOL_MAX_DELAY     1
199 #define SOL_TIMEOUT       1
200 #define SOL_MAX_RT      120
201 #define REQ_TIMEOUT       1
202 #define REQ_MAX_RT       30
203 #define REQ_MAX_RC       10
204 #define CNF_MAX_DELAY     1
205 #define CNF_TIMEOUT       1
206 #define CNF_MAX_RT        4
207 #define CNF_MAX_RD       10
208 #define REN_TIMEOUT      10
209 #define REN_MAX_RT      600
210 #define REB_TIMEOUT      10
211 #define REB_MAX_RT      600
212 #define INF_MAX_DELAY     1
213 #define INF_TIMEOUT       1
214 #define INF_MAX_RT      120
215 #define REL_TIMEOUT       1
216 #define REL_MAX_RC        5
217 #define DEC_TIMEOUT       1
218 #define DEC_MAX_RC        5
219 #define REC_TIMEOUT       2
220 #define REC_MAX_RC        8
221 #define HOP_COUNT_LIMIT  32
222 #define LQ6_TIMEOUT       1
223 #define LQ6_MAX_RT       10
224 #define LQ6_MAX_RC        5
225 
226 /*
227  * Normal packet format, defined in section 6 of RFC 3315
228  */
229 struct dhcpv6_packet {
230 	unsigned char msg_type;
231 	unsigned char transaction_id[3];
232 	unsigned char options[FLEXIBLE_ARRAY_MEMBER];
233 };
234 
235 /* Offset into DHCPV6 Reply packets where Options spaces commence. */
236 #define REPLY_OPTIONS_INDEX 4
237 
238 /*
239  * Relay packet format, defined in section 7 of RFC 3315
240  */
241 struct dhcpv6_relay_packet {
242 	unsigned char msg_type;
243 	unsigned char hop_count;
244 	unsigned char link_address[16];
245 	unsigned char peer_address[16];
246 	unsigned char options[FLEXIBLE_ARRAY_MEMBER];
247 };

272 /*
273  * DUID time starts 2000-01-01.
274  * This constant is the number of seconds since 1970-01-01,
275  * when the Unix epoch began.
276  */
277 #define DUID_TIME_EPOCH 946684800
